Shapes
We worked on shapes this week and the children made shapes using marshmallows and toothpicks. I didn't show them how to make the circle I wanted to see what they would come up with and I was really surprised at the different ways they made the circle. They just love anything to do with food.

Graphs and Surveys
We have been working on graphs and surveys this week. The children made thier own graph using M&M's, and they also conducted a survey of the class on thier favorite color apple then had to use the data to make thier own graph. We learned the difference between bar and picture graph and the different parts of the graph.

Bucket Fillers
We started bucket fillers this week and the kids and I just love it. I read the book "Bucket Fillers For Kids" and then we talked about how when we say nice things we fill our friends bucket but we say mean things we are dipping in our friends bucket and it makes them feel bad. Everyone made a bucket and we made an anchor chart to help with what was appropriate to write. When they arrive in the morning and during work on writing they are aloud to write a note to their friends. On Friday they were able to look in their buckets to get their notes, they were so excited to see what their friends had written, it was so cute.
